获取(有效)电子交易api访问令牌后如何解析401?

时间:2019-01-31 22:43:37

标签: java oauth etrade-api

我一直在E * Trade开发人员网站上使用过时且有限的文档,并在其他一些堆栈溢出帖子的帮助下进行操作。

我可以肯定我已经获得了一个很好的访问令牌和机密。我一直在关注他们的片段

request = new ClientRequest(); // Instantiate ClientRequest
request.setEnv(Environment.SANDBOX); // Use sandbox environment
request.setConsumerKey(oauth_consumer_key); // Set consumer key
request.setConsumerSecret(oauth_consumer_secret); // Set consumer secret
request.setToken(oauth_access_token);
request.setTokenSecret(oauth_access_token_secret);
AccountsClient account_client = new AccountsClient(request);

我也尝试过:

MarketClient client = new MarketClient(request);
ArrayList<String> list = new ArrayList<>();
list.add("AAPL");
QuoteResponse response = client.getQuote(list, Boolean.FALSE, DetailFlag.ALL);

在所有情况下,它都返回401代码和消息<Error> message>Unauthorized request</message></Error>

这是在电子贸易端吗?还是我实现了他们的代码片段?我已经联系了电子贸易,但我想寄给我,希望能有一个解决方案。

0 个答案:

没有答案